So I heard you say.

ARMADO.
And so, farewell.

JAQUENETTA.
Fair weather after you!

DULL.
Come, Jaquenetta, away!

[Exit with JAQUENETTA.]

ARMADO.
Villain, thou shalt fast for thy offences ere thou be
pardoned.

COSTARD.
Well, sir, I hope when I do it I shall do it on a full
stomach.

ARMADO.
Thou shalt be heavily punished.

COSTARD.
I am more bound to you than your fellows, for they are but
lightly rewarded.

ARMADO.
Take away this villain: shut him up.
